Mohamed Salah is regarded by many as one of the best wingers to ever play in the Premier League, with the Liverpool attacker nothing short of sensational.

The Egyptian winger has cracked into the top-five of Liverpool’s all-time leading goalscorers with Salah now in the Premier League’s top-ten all-time leading goalscorers, with the 32-year-old expected to add to his current tally by the end of this season.

Despite Salah’s incredible numbers over the years with Liverpool, one debate that has raged on behind the scenes is who is better between the former AS Roma forward or former Chelsea superstar Eden Hazard.

Yet Hazard himself has now seemingly ended the debate once and for all.

Hazard settles debate by naming Salah as the better player

Speaking to Sports Bible, the former PFA Player of the Year named Salah as the better player when asked who is better between himself or the Liverpool superstar, who is only a year younger than Hazard.

Salah could go down as the greatest Premier League winger of all-time

Salah’s career at Liverpool has been nothing short of incredible, with the winger breaking numerous records during his time at Anfield and leading the Reds to their first Premier League title in 2020 as well as the UEFA Champions League in 2019.

And when Salah calls time on his Premier League career, there’s a real chance that the Egyptian will go down as the greatest winger the league has ever seen given the sheer volume of goals and assists the Liverpool man registered during his time on Merseyside.
